The Dolphins found themselves grappling with uncertainty ahead of round one, largely due to the looming threat of Cyclone Alfred. Consequently, they won’t be able to return home immediately following their match against the Rabbitohs.
On Friday evening, the NRL announced that a charter flight had been arranged for the club, as there were worries that the team might be stranded in Sydney for a lengthy period after the game.
Unlike the Broncos, the Dolphins will not receive a police escort to Sydney Airport, as the NRL has organised for the team to stay overnight in Sydney.
However, the Dolphins are set to return to Toowoomba to prepare for Cyclone Alfred, with a charter flight scheduled to depart Sydney on Saturday morning.

The decision to remain in Sydney overnight was made due to challenges with scheduling, as the team could not reach Sydney Airport from CommBank Stadium, Parramatta, before curfew restrictions.
Multiple major airlines have announced that they will not be operating flights to and from Brisbane, Gold Coast, and Ballina airports until at least Sunday.

The game against the Rabbitohs was initially planned to take place in Queensland on Friday night; however, it was relocated due to escalating concerns over the weather.

Coach Kristian Woolf expressed his admiration for how well his team dealt with the tumultuous circumstances and the adjustments that were made to their preparations.
“We had quite a bit happening during the week,” he remarked on Nine.
“We faced various decisions… but once those were settled and we arrived at the airport, there was an undeniable spirit amongst the group.
“I’m very impressed with how (the team) has coped with everything.
“They all have concerns awaiting them back home, but they are focused on the task at hand.”
